基于VHDL邏輯電路設(shè)計(jì)與應(yīng)用

發(fā)布時(shí)間:2024-03-08
vhdl是一種常用于集成電路設(shè)計(jì)的硬件描述語言。它提供了與物理綁定相關(guān)的描述,允許設(shè)計(jì)師將各個(gè)功能部件組合成完整的電路,并對其進(jìn)行測試和驗(yàn)證。vhdl具有高度的可讀性和可維護(hù)性,因此在電路設(shè)計(jì)領(lǐng)域得到了廣泛的應(yīng)用。
在vhdl中,整個(gè)電路被分解成一個(gè)個(gè)功能部件,每個(gè)部件具有輸入和輸出。比如,可以將一個(gè)8位的加法器分解成8個(gè)1位加法器的組合。通過這種方式,設(shè)計(jì)師可以從更小的部分開始設(shè)計(jì),并將它們組合成更復(fù)雜的系統(tǒng)。此外,vhdl提供了一種模塊化的方法,允許設(shè)計(jì)師將各個(gè)部件打包成可重用的模塊,以便在以后的設(shè)計(jì)中使用。
在vhdl中,設(shè)計(jì)師可以使用任何組合邏輯,包括與、或、非、異或等。此外,它還支持時(shí)序邏輯,如時(shí)鐘、觸發(fā)器和寄存器。這種時(shí)序邏輯的支持允許設(shè)計(jì)師開發(fā)出更復(fù)雜的電路,實(shí)現(xiàn)各種各樣的功能。
vhdl還支持電路的仿真和驗(yàn)證。這使得設(shè)計(jì)師能夠在物理電路被制造之前對其進(jìn)行測試和驗(yàn)證。為了驗(yàn)證電路是否正常工作,可以通過提供輸入信號來模擬電路的觸發(fā)和輸出。通過這種方式,設(shè)計(jì)師可以回答各種問題,如電路是否能夠正確響應(yīng)所有輸入、其性能是否滿足要求等。
對于vhdl的學(xué)習(xí)和使用,設(shè)計(jì)師需要掌握一些基礎(chǔ)知識和技能。首先,他們需要了解vhdl的語法和結(jié)構(gòu),以便正確地編寫電路描述。其次,他們需要熟悉各種功能組件,包括邏輯門、時(shí)序電路和狀態(tài)機(jī),以便使用它們來實(shí)現(xiàn)不同的功能。最后,設(shè)計(jì)師需要熟悉vhdl仿真和驗(yàn)證工具,以便對電路進(jìn)行測試和調(diào)試。
總之,vhdl是一種強(qiáng)大的工具,用于設(shè)計(jì)和實(shí)現(xiàn)各種各樣的電路。它提供了一種模塊化的方法,允許設(shè)計(jì)師將各個(gè)部件組合成更復(fù)雜的系統(tǒng),并提供了仿真和驗(yàn)證工具,以便測試和調(diào)試設(shè)計(jì)。掌握vhdl的知識和技能是設(shè)計(jì)電路的設(shè)計(jì)師必不可少的。
上一個(gè):新硬盤如何進(jìn)行分區(qū)激活使用
下一個(gè):RTT03R390FTP現(xiàn)貨庫存,最新價(jià)格

amd銳龍5與i5(英特爾i5和amd銳龍5哪個(gè)更好在同價(jià)位的zol問答)
seagate2t硬盤價(jià)格
貴州五日游旅行攻略
CFG樁施工堵管原因分析及處理措施有哪些?
水庫維修加固,三個(gè)問題要注意!
電路原理圖分析步驟
Linux 系統(tǒng)如何查看用戶組
為什么選擇norgren公司的電機(jī)馬達(dá)
華碩主板亮黃燈無法開機(jī),華碩主板燈亮啟動不了怎么辦 華碩主板點(diǎn)不亮怎么辦
固態(tài)硬盤突然識別不了是壞了么,m.2固態(tài)硬盤突然無法識別
十八禁 网站在线观看免费视频_2020av天堂网_一 级 黄 色 片免费网站_绝顶高潮合集Videos